Exploring the History and Origins of Chihuahuas
The Chihuahua, a small breed known for its bold personality, has a history shrouded in mystery. Ancient accounts suggest they may descend from the Techichi, a cherished dog of the Toltec civilization.
Some believe these primitive canines were used for companionship by Aztec leaders. When the Spanish arrived, they brought their own dogs, which may have contributed to the Chihuahua's modern appearance.
After years of movement across Mexico and the United States, Chihuahuas eventually became beloved companions as a individual breed. Today, they remain one of the favorite breeds worldwide, cherished for their loyal nature and adorable personalities.
Helpful Chihuahua Training
Training your tiny Chihuahua can be fun, but it also requires patience. These adorable dogs are quick learners but can sometimes be independent. here
Here are some essential tips to help you guide your Chihuahua:
* Start young – The sooner you begin, the better it will be.
* Keep training brief and enjoyable. Chihuahuas have easily get distracted.
* Use high-value treats that your Chihuahua loves. This will motivate them to learn.
* Be firm but fair with your commands.
* Avoid yelling, as this can damage their trust.
With dedication, positive reinforcement, and understanding, you can successfully train Chihuahua.

Getting to Know Chihuahua Temperament and Traits
Chihuahuas are miniature dogs with grand personalities. Their nature can be described as both affectionate and spirited. While they are known for being faithful, they can also be jealous of their owners.
It's important to remember that every Chihuahua is an individual dog, and their features can vary depending on upbringing. Some Chihuahuas may be more active, while others are more calm. Socialization is crucial for any Chihuahua to ensure they grow into well-adjusted, content companions.
A well-trained Chihuahua can make a fantastic pet for the right owner. They are quick learners and enjoy being included in activities. Keep in mind that with their size comes a need for extra vigilance to avoid injuries.
